你在银行刷脸认证办业务的时候,不用一而再再而三地“摇头晃脑”了。12月26日,记者获悉,中国工商银行近期在手机银行上线新一代人脸核身系统,并完成全国范围的对客推广,日均交易量超500万笔。该系统应用了光线活体检测技术,由腾讯云慧眼提供技术支持。在光线活体检测过程中,用户无需进行任何动作交互,短暂保持
什么是哨兵?哨兵(Sentinel)是redis的高可用性解决方案,前面我们讲的主从复制它是高可用的基础,但是单纯的主从复制需要人工介入才能完成故障转移,哨兵可以解决这个问题,在主从复制情况下,当主节点发生故障时,哨兵可以自动的发现故障并且完成故障转移,实现真正的redis高可用。在哨兵集群中,哨兵
Spring作为业界的经典框架,无论是在架构设计方面,还是在代码编写方面,都堪称行内典范。好了,话不多说,开始今天的内容。spring中常用的设计模式达到九种。模板方法(TemplateMethod)spring的jdbc模板,对Spring源码的精妙真是佩服得五体投地,极为经典。spr
本文经AI新媒体量子位(公众号ID:QbitAI)授权转载,转载请联系出处。专注NLP的强大团队抱抱脸(huggingface)又发新资源!这一次是帮助NLP过程中,词语切分(tokenization)更快的Tokenizers。只要20秒就能编码1GB文本,适用Rust、Python和Node.j
作者| 字白一、防御性编码的意义类似于“防御性驾驶”对驾驶安全的重要性,防御性编码目的概括起来就一条:将代码质量问题消灭于萌芽。要做到“防御性编码”,就要求我们充分认识到代码质量的严肃性,也就是“一旦你觉得这个地方可能出问题,那基本它就会(在某个时刻)出问题”。当然,实际情况比这个更严峻。
1.引言1.1KitexProxylessKitex是字节跳动开源的GolangRPC框架,目前已经原生支持了 xDS标准协议, 支持以 Proxyless 的方式被ServiceMesh统一纳管。详细设计见:Proposal:KitexsupportxDSP
什么是跨域当一个请求url的协议、域名、端口三者之间任意一个与当前页面url不同即为跨域。跨域指的是浏览器不能执行其它网站的脚本。是由浏览器的同源策略造成的,是浏览器对JavaScript施加的安全限制。有一点必须要注意:跨域并不是请求发不出去,请求能发出去,服务端能收到请求并正常返回结果,只是结果